Traditional Tapas Bars

Many of Madrid’s most beloved bars specialize in tapas, those delectable small plates that are perfect for sharing. These traditional spots often feature a lively atmosphere, with patrons standing shoulder-to-shoulder, animatedly conversing over plates of patatas bravas, jamón ibérico, and gambas al ajillo. For an authentic experience, visit bars in the La Latina or Lavapiés neighborhoods, known for their concentration of historic taverns. Additionally, many bars offer a complimentary tapa with each drink order, making it an affordable and delightful way to sample Spanish cuisine.

On the other hand, modern bars offer a more contemporary take on the tapas tradition, often showcasing innovative flavors and presentation. These establishments are perfect for those seeking a more refined culinary experience. Furthermore, you can explore various wine bars that provide extensive selections of Spanish wines, from crisp Albariños to robust Riojas. Jazz Clubs: Intimate and Soulful

For jazz enthusiasts, Madrid boasts several renowned clubs. Café Central, for instance, is a legendary spot that has hosted some of the finest jazz musicians for decades. Its cozy ambiance and exceptional acoustics make it a must-visit. Additionally, Clamores Jazz offers a more modern vibe while maintaining high standards of musical excellence. Rock Venues: Energetic and Edgy

Rock music finds a home in various corners of Madrid, with venues catering to different sub-genres. Wurlitzer Ballroom is famous for its alternative and indie rock nights, attracting a diverse crowd. On the other hand, Moby Dick Club offers a more established setting for both local and international rock bands. These venues provide a raw, energetic atmosphere, perfect for those seeking a high-octane night out. Flamenco Houses: Passionate and Traditional

No exploration of Madrid’s live music scene is complete without experiencing flamenco. Casa Patas is a tablao known for its authentic and passionate performances, featuring some of Spain’s most talented flamenco artists. Similarly, Corral de la Morería, one of the oldest flamenco venues in Madrid, offers a more intimate and traditional experience. Iconic Nightclubs and Their Unique Vibes

Madrid boasts a plethora of nightclubs, each with its own distinctive style and musical focus. Teatro Kapital, housed in a former theater, offers seven different floors, each playing a different genre of music, ensuring there’s something for everyone. Pacha Madrid, part of the world-famous Pacha brand, is renowned for its Ibiza-style parties and electronic music. Moreover, for those seeking an alternative vibe, Independance Club is a go-to spot, featuring indie, rock, and alternative music that keeps the energy high until dawn. Iconic Theaters and Productions

The Teatro Real is a must-visit for opera aficionados, showcasing world-class productions in a stunning setting. Similarly, the Teatro Español, one of the oldest theaters in Europe, offers a rich program of Spanish classics and contemporary works. Also, don’t miss the chance to see a zarzuela, a traditional Spanish operetta, at the Teatro de la Zarzuela for a truly authentic cultural experience.

La Latina: Traditional Tapas and Lively Bars

La Latina, one of Madrid’s oldest neighborhoods, is renowned for its bustling tapas scene. Calle Cava Baja is the heart of this district, lined with countless bars serving delicious small plates. Furthermore, many establishments offer outdoor seating, making it an ideal spot to enjoy a warm evening. To explore the best bars in this area, check out our guide to Madrid bars.

Malasaña: Alternative Vibes and Indie Music

In contrast, Malasaña is the epicenter of Madrid’s alternative culture. Known for its indie music venues and vintage shops, this neighborhood attracts a younger, more eclectic crowd. Therefore, it’s the perfect place to discover hidden gems and experience the city’s underground scene. Moreover, you can find live music venues showcasing everything from rock to electronic music.

Salamanca: Upscale Clubs and Chic Lounges

For a more sophisticated nightlife experience, Salamanca offers upscale clubs and chic lounges. This affluent neighborhood is home to some of Madrid’s most stylish venues, where you can dance the night away in a glamorous setting. Additionally, the area is known for its high-end cocktail bars and exclusive parties.

Huertas: Literary Charm and Live Music

Huertas, also known as the Literary Quarter, boasts a vibrant mix of history and entertainment. This neighborhood features numerous live music venues, especially for jazz and flamenco, offering a diverse range of performances. As a result, it’s a popular destination for both locals and tourists seeking an authentic Madrid experience. If you’re interested in live music, take a look at our top venues for live music.

Chueca: LGBTQ+ Scene and Lively Nightlife

Chueca is the heart of Madrid’s LGBTQ+ scene, known for its inclusive and lively nightlife. Therefore, this neighborhood offers a wide array of bars, clubs, and cabaret shows, creating a welcoming atmosphere for everyone. The area is particularly vibrant during Pride celebrations, but it’s a fantastic place to visit year-round.

Transportation Options

Madrid boasts an efficient public transportation system that operates well into the night. The Metro, though it doesn’t run 24/7, offers extended hours on weekends. Night buses, known as búhos (owls), operate on various routes throughout the city, ensuring you can reach different neighborhoods even after the Metro closes. Taxis are readily available and can be hailed on the street or booked through apps. Ride-sharing services like Uber and Cabify are also popular and provide convenient options for getting around. Q: How much does it cost to experience Madrid nightlife?
A: The cost of a night out in Madrid varies widely. Expect to pay €3-5 for a beer or glass of wine, €8-12 for cocktails, and €15-25 for entry to a nightclub. Theater and show tickets range from €20 to €100, depending on the performance.
